* io.c (rb_io_ctl): do not call ioctl/fcntl for f2, if f and f2
have same fileno.
* eval.c (rb_load): raise LocaJumpError if unexpected local jumps
appear during load.
* ext/socket/socket.c (bsock_close_read): don't call rb_thread_fd_close();
it's supposed to be called by io_io_close().
* ext/socket/socket.c (bsock_close_read): do not modify f and f2.
* ext/socket/socket.c (bsock_close_write): ditto.
* ext/socket/socket.c (sock_new): avoid dup(2) on sockets.
* parse.y (primary): preserve and clear in_single and in_def using
stack to prevent nested method errors in singleton class bodies.
